在VBA(Visual Basic for Applications)中,避免在IF语句中重复和冗余的代码是提高代码效率和可读性的关键。以下是一些基础概念、优势、类型、应用场景以及如何解决问题的方法。
VBA是一种编程语言,主要用于Microsoft Office应用程序的自动化和扩展。IF语句是VBA中最基本的控制结构之一,用于根据条件执行不同的代码块。
ElseIf
来处理多个条件。Select Case
语句,适用于多个条件的判断。以下是一个简单的示例,展示如何避免在IF语句中重复代码:
Sub AvoidRedundancy()
Dim number As Integer
number = InputBox("请输入一个数字:")
If number > 0 Then
MsgBox "这是一个正数"
ElseIf number < 0 Then
MsgBox "这是一个负数"
Else
MsgBox "这是零"
End If
End Sub
在这个例子中,我们使用了ElseIf
来避免重复的If
语句。
通过这些方法,你可以有效地避免在VBA的IF语句中重复和冗余的代码,从而提高代码的质量和效率。
TVP技术夜未眠
技术创作101训练营
腾讯位置服务技术沙龙
原引擎 | 场景实战系列
腾讯技术创作特训营第二季第2期
《民航智见》线上会议
腾讯云GAME-TECH游戏开发者技术沙龙
腾讯云GAME-TECH沙龙
云+社区技术沙龙[第7期]
领取专属 10元无门槛券
手把手带您无忧上云